Also question is, what is the CSI format?
MasterFormat is a coding system for organizing construction documents, contracts, design specifications, and operational manuals. It uses specific numbers and associated titles that make up a universal indexing system.

What is the difference between Masterformat and Uniformat?
The differences between two the formats is that Masterformat organizes the building design by the material of the project. The Uniformat is a method that organizes the building design in a way that links the systems of the project.What are cost codes?
Cost Codes are specific types of work being done on a project. Examples of cost codes would be footings, CIP walls, and slabs on ground. Phases are only used when you what to break down the cost codes to match the schedule and analyze the cost in greater detail. 3-Part Spec A specification is a written document describing in detail the scope of work, materials to be used, method of installation and quality of workmanship for a parcel of work to be placed under contract.What CSI division is landscaping?
Division 32 covers two general categories of site improvements - pavement and landscaping. Pavement subtopics address the complete construction process for asphalt, concrete and unit paving. Construction specifications, also called specs, are the details for the work that needs to be completed in a construction project. These details include information such as materials, the scope of work, installation process, and quality of work.What is Uniformat II?
